The specialized freight trucking industry in the United States is a significant economic force, worth over $125 billion annually. This robust sector is experiencing steady growth, driven primarily by nationwide infrastructure projects and the increasing demand for renewable energy transport.
Scale is a defining characteristic of this industry, with more than 10 million oversize/overweight permits issued annually across the country. These permits primarily facilitate the transport of construction equipment, generators, turbines, and agricultural machinery.
Most heavy hauls involve substantial loads weighing between 40,000 to 120,000 pounds and spanning up to 20 feet wide, highlighting the specialized expertise required for safe and efficient transport.

Navigating heavy haul regulations in Iowa requires careful attention to detail and adherence to the guidelines set forth by the Iowa Department of Transportation (Iowa DOT). Iowa DOT's Motor Carrier Services division is your primary point of contact for permits and compliance.
Iowa utilizes a permit system for oversize and overweight loads, requiring specific applications and approvals before transport. Understanding the specific requirements is crucial for avoiding delays and penalties.
Iowa takes a practical approach to oversize/overweight loads, focusing on safety and infrastructure preservation. They require detailed route planning and may impose restrictions based on load characteristics and infrastructure capabilities.
Standard weight limits in Iowa adhere to federal guidelines, but specific axle weight limits are strictly enforced. Single axles are generally limited to 20,000 pounds, and tandem axles to 34,000 pounds. Gross vehicle weight is dependent on axle spacing and configuration.
Iowa implements seasonal weight restrictions, particularly during the spring thaw (typically March and April). These restrictions, often referred to as 'frost laws', reduce allowable weights on certain highways to protect pavement integrity. Check with the Iowa DOT for current restrictions before travel.
The maximum legal dimensions in Iowa without a permit are 8 feet 6 inches in width, 13 feet 6 inches in height, and 53 feet in length for a semi-trailer. Overall length depends on the combination of vehicles.
Permits are required for any load exceeding these dimensions. The specific permit requirements will depend on the extent of the oversize dimensions and the proposed route. Loads exceeding certain thresholds may require escorts or route surveys.
Escort requirements in Iowa are determined by the load's dimensions. Generally, loads exceeding 12 feet in width, 14 feet 6 inches in height, or 80 feet in length will require at least one escort vehicle. Specific requirements depend on the route and time of day.
Police escorts may be required for extremely large or heavy loads, or when deemed necessary by the Iowa DOT for safety reasons. This is typically determined on a case-by-case basis during the permit application process. Factors influencing this decision include bridge crossings and urban areas.
To apply for an oversize/overweight permit in Iowa, visit the Iowa DOT's Motor Carrier Services website or call them directly at (515) 237-3264. The online permitting system is the most efficient method for submitting applications. Ensure you have all necessary information, including vehicle details, load dimensions, and proposed route.
Required documentation includes vehicle registration, proof of insurance, and a detailed description of the load. For overweight loads, you will need to provide axle weight information and a weight distribution diagram.
Permit processing times typically range from 1 to 3 business days for standard applications. However, complex loads or routes may require additional review and processing time. Permit fees vary depending on the weight and dimensions of the load, as well as the distance traveled. Expect to pay a minimum of $25 for a single-trip permit.
Iowa has specific highways and bridges with weight or height restrictions. These restrictions are typically posted, but it is crucial to verify the route with the Iowa DOT before commencing transport. Certain older bridges may have lower weight limits than surrounding roadways.
Oversize loads are generally restricted from traveling during peak traffic hours in urban areas and may be subject to seasonal restrictions, particularly during harvest season (late summer/early fall) when agricultural equipment is prevalent on rural roads. Travel is generally not permitted on major holidays.
Major cities in Iowa, such as Des Moines, Cedar Rapids, and Davenport, may have additional local restrictions on oversize/overweight transport. Check with local authorities for any specific requirements within these municipalities.
